Discontinued Operations

Advanced

Discontinued operations represent a component of an entity that either has been disposed of or is classified as held for sale, and represents a strategic shift that will have a major effect on an entity's operations and financial results.

Discount Points

Intermediate

Discount points are an upfront fee paid to a lender at closing in exchange for a lower interest rate on a mortgage loan, effectively pre-paying some of the interest.

Discounted Cash Flow

Intermediate

Discounted Cash Flow (DCF) is a valuation method that estimates the intrinsic value of an investment by projecting its future cash flows and discounting them back to their present value.

Disintermediation

Advanced

Disintermediation is the process of removing intermediaries from a transaction or supply chain, allowing direct interaction between parties. In real estate, this often means investors and borrowers or sellers engaging directly, bypassing traditional financial institutions, brokers, or other middlemen.

Disposal Group

Advanced

A disposal group, under IFRS 5, represents a group of assets to be disposed of, by sale or otherwise, together with any directly associated liabilities. It is classified as held for sale or held for distribution to owners if specific criteria are met, impacting its measurement and presentation in financial statements.

Distressed Asset Investing

Advanced

Distressed asset investing involves acquiring properties or debt instruments from sellers facing financial hardship, often at a significant discount, with the goal of rehabilitation, repositioning, or restructuring for profit.

Distressed Property

Beginner

A distressed property is real estate facing financial, physical, or legal challenges, often sold below market value due to owner pressure or lender action, offering potential for investor profit.

Distribution

Intermediate

In real estate investing, distribution refers to the payout of profits or cash flow from an investment property or fund to its investors. These payouts can occur regularly, such as monthly or quarterly, or as a lump sum upon sale or refinancing.

Distribution Policy

Intermediate

A distribution policy in real estate investing outlines how profits, cash flow, and capital are allocated and disbursed among investors and sponsors in a syndicated deal or fund.

Distribution Yield

Beginner

Distribution Yield measures the cash income an investor receives from an investment, typically expressed as a percentage of its current market price. It's commonly used for income-generating assets like REITs and private real estate syndications.

Dividend Recapitalization

Advanced

Dividend recapitalization is a corporate finance transaction where a company issues new debt to pay a large dividend to its shareholders, often used by private equity firms to extract value from an investment before a full exit.
